Biography
Rajesh Arjoon (aka. Joon Silvermoon) is a
Trinidadian born, self-taught artist and musician who discovered his passion
for art at an early age and has since pursued it relentlessly. His initial
endeavors as a sketch artist would eventually steer him towards a fulfilling
career in the commercial sign industry as a sign technician and graphic
artist. Always seeking to broaden his skillset, he has since perfected
the art of airbrushing, screen printing and fine art. Currently a member of the
Art Society and Horizons Art Gallery, his recent emergence in the local art
scene was well received and his work has since become highly coveted by art
collectors and admirers alike. Many of his pieces have been sold to a growing clientele
from not only the Caribbean but the U.S. and England as well.
Only recently has he started creating pieces
for viewing and exhibition as most of his work in the past were done based on
orders or consignment. An innate sense of creativity continues to be the
impetus behind his bold pieces and as a member of Music TT and COTT, he is also
the vocalist and founder of the band called Imaginary Friends, an alternative,
pop rock crossover band that is making waves in the local music scene. His
immediate plans include focusing more time and energy into creating more
mesmerizing, authentic art pieces that will continue to captivate art
enthusiasts everywhere.
